An idea came across my mind on how to solve the problem with technical challenges making it impossible to have cross realm heirlooms.
Not knowing exactly what technical difficulties they are having, this is only a suggestion to bypass this if possible. Now to explain my actual idea.
At every racial starting zone, there will be a closet inside one of their main buildings, which can be unlocked. How to unlock this can be dscussed ofcourse, but either through buying access (XX,XXXg, earning a total of XX,XXX JP), an achievement, or a quest. When you buy a heirloom from the heirloom vendor it gets added to this closet, which can be accessed by all your new characters. The heirlooms here could cost a few golds (XXXg) per piece (which reduces the exploit by being able to get full heirloom when rolling on a new realm), and at the same time avoids you having to farm a complete new set of heirlooms on your 2nd realm.
Seeing as how the rep commendations actually work cross realm, adding vendor strings accountwide for each heirloom can't be impossible either.
